Kaplan-Meier survival plots for A53T α-synuclein transgenic mice, A53T/Kcnn1-3copy mice, and A53T/Kcnn1-6copy mice. Median survival time was extended by 47% for the A53T/ Kcnn1-3copy mice and >100% for the A53T/Kcnn1-6copy mice. The two Kcnn1 transgenes are independent. See text for the different motor phenotypes of the A53T and A53T/Kcnn1-6copy mice.

Journal: bioRxiv

Article Title: Neuronal overexpression of mouse potassium channel subunit Kcnn1 in A53T α-synuclein mice more than doubles median survival time, associated with suppression of phospho-S129 α-synuclein formation

doi: 10.64898/2026.03.09.709927

Figure Lengend Snippet: Kaplan-Meier survival plots for A53T α-synuclein transgenic mice, A53T/Kcnn1-3copy mice, and A53T/Kcnn1-6copy mice. Median survival time was extended by 47% for the A53T/ Kcnn1-3copy mice and >100% for the A53T/Kcnn1-6copy mice. The two Kcnn1 transgenes are independent. See text for the different motor phenotypes of the A53T and A53T/Kcnn1-6copy mice.

Article Snippet: The mouse Kcnn1 cDNA sequence (NM_032397), was PCR-amplified from OriGene Technologies plasmid MR208601, omitting the 3’-terminal Myc-DDK tag sequence.

Absence of serine129 phospho-α-synuclein (Psynuclein) immunostaining in 12 mo A53T/Kcnn1-6copy mouse as compared with A53T endstage (9 mo) mouse. A. Location of superior colliculus (purple). Sagittal and coronal cross-sections of brain are shown, to illustrate midbrain dorsal position in the sagittal section and paired left and right structures in the coronal views. B. Sagittal views of superior colliculus, from 20 µm sagittal sections ∼1.2 mm from midline, showing presence of Kcnn1 overexpression in A53T/Kcnn1-6copy 12 month old mouse is associated with absence of α-synuclein disease-associated Psynuclein. Upper panels, A53T endstage 9 month old mouse sagitally sectioned and immunostained to reveal copious Psynuclein (left) and endogenous levels of Kcnn1 (right). Lower panels, absence of Psynuclein associated with overexpression of Kcnn1. Red arrow likely denotes intermediate gray layer. Scale bar, 200 μm.

Stereotactic injection of AAV9-CMV-Kcnn1 virus into the right superior colliculus of an asymptomatic 6 month old A53T mouse leads to overexpression of Kcnn1 in right superior colliculus (upper panel, outlined in light blue), associated with absence of Psynuclein (lower panel outlined in blue) observed after 54 days. Shown in upper and lower panels are separately immunostained neighboring 20 µm cryosections of flash-frozen brain. Upper panel, coronal section of brain showing right superior colliculus with clusters of fluorescent anti-Kcnn1-positive cells in what appear to be the bands of superficial, intermediate, and deep gray layers. Fluorescent cells are also observed beyond the boundaries of the superior colliculus, including crossing the midline and ventrally (see text). Lower panel, almost complete absence of Psynuclein staining in injected right superior colliculus region vs non-injected left (outlined and labeled in blue). (For detail on Psynuclein accumulation outside superior colliculus, see text). Scale bar 250 μm.

Absence of Psynuclein from right superior colliculus along ∼1 mm of rostro-caudal length of the AAV9-CMV-Kcnn1-injected mouse shown in (Mouse 1). The right and left superior colliculus are outlined in blue in all sections. Note that the shape of the outline is slightly altered from frame to frame to account for its position relative to surrounding landmarks (not shown) and compared with The Mouse Brain in Stereotaxic Coordinates, Franklin and Paxinos, 2007 . Coronal sections shown are spaced every 200 µm rostrocaudally. Consecutive 20 µm coronal sections of brain were taken, beginning at an arbitrary point several 100 µm rostral to superior colliculus and proceeding into the superior colliculus. Every 10 th section (sxn) was stained for Psynuclein. There is absence of Psynuclein from the injected right superior colliculus along the entire cut region. Section #89 appears to contain an artefact in its left aspect. Scale bar 250 μm. Figure 4B. A53T mouse injected with injection solution lacking virus (Control). Sections were collected and immunostained as in A. Superior colliculi circled in blue. There is symmetric presence of Psynuclein in the superior colliculi and outside of it. Scale bar 250 μm.

Magnified views of corresponding regions of left and right superior colliculus from an AAV9 CMV-Kcnn1 virus-injected mouse at level of intermediate gray layers, immunostained with anti-Kcnn1 and anti-P-synuclein, showing near complete absence of Psynuclein in the presence of overexpressed Kcnn1. Displayed are 400 µm X 400 µm squares, taken from coronal section #60 (Kcnn1) and section #59 (Psynuclein) of Mouse 1, with their centers ∼1100 microns from either side of the midline. Anti-Kcnn1 (upper panels) shows brighter Kcnn1-immunoreactive cells on the virus-injected right side vs much less bright cells (endogenously expressing Kcnn1) on the uninjected left side. The number of Kcnn1-immunostained cells was roughly equal on the two sides (data not shown). Anti-Psynuclein (lower panels) shows copious intracellular Psynuclein on the left, in the setting of endogenous Kcnn1, and also that Psynuclein extends into processes and that a portion may be in glia or neuropil. On the right, in the setting of overexpressed Kcnn1, only four or five flecks of Psynuclein are visible, the rightmost of which appears to be intracellular. Scale bar 20 µm.
